Camp Connect is an overnight summer camp for siblings that are separated in foster care to have uninterrupted time together to bond and be kids. Camp Connect takes place August 4th-8th at YMCA Camp Shady Brook in Deckers, CO, and includes classic summer camp activities, such as horseback riding, canoeing, archery, swimming, climbing, etc, and our own signature activities such as youth voice activities, a carnival, star gazing, and a dance party.

Day Volunteers are needed on most days to help us set up and help with events, activities, or projects, as well as helping pack up or move luggage. Meals are provided during the day volunteer shift. A camp t-shirt is included as well.

Background check required.

Mission Statement

Elevating Connections is dedicated to building sustained positive relationships for current & former youth in foster care-including those experiencing sibling separation-to use their voice & build meaningful community connections. No one ages out of our programming.

Description

Elevating Connections was created in 2015 with the purpose of providing year-round programming for siblings separated in foster care to spend time together, as well as continuing their sibling summer camp, Camp Connect (formerly Camp to Belong Colorado). EC was also created to provide programming and community to youth that are "aging out" of foster care without meaningful, permanent connections, with intention to provide community and outlets for self-expression.
EC has a Sibling Connections program, as well as the Youth Connections program:

  • The Sibling Connections program does twice-monthly arts and recreational events for siblings separated in foster care, both in Denver and Colorado Springs. We also organize a week-long overnight summer camp in August for siblings, where they are able to have uninterrupted time together to bond and be kids. The Sibling Connections program is for siblings ages 5-18.
  • The Youth Connections program is for youth and young adults ages 15+ who have experienced foster care. We have monthly community dinners in the Denver Metro area, and do arts and youth voice programming throughout the year. This includes arts workshops, writing workshops, an annual poetry jam, as well as an annual arts festival. Through this programming, participants are able to express themselves, be in community with other youth, and learn different art modalities.
